Bug#542769: cman: qdiskd fails to run when using device option. Already fixed in the source
Package: cman
Version: 2.20081102-1
Severity: important
root@haven:~# mkqdisk -c /dev/sdb1 -l qdisk
mkqdisk v2.03.09
Writing new quorum disk label 'qdisk' to /dev/sdb1.
WARNING: About to destroy all data on /dev/sdb1; proceed [N/y] ? y

root@haven:~# qdiskd -fd
[15191] debug: Loading configuration information
[15191] debug: Heuristic: 'ping iscsi-target -c1 -t2' score=1 interval=2 tko=3
[15191] debug: 1 heuristics loaded
[15191] debug: Quorum Daemon: 1 heuristics, 1 interval, 10 tko, 1 votes
[15191] debug: Run Flags: 00000034
[15191] crit: Specified device /dev/sdb1 does match kernel's reported sector size (0 != -1)
root@haven:~#
This is an old bug which was fixed here:
https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=470553
The patch is here:
http://sourceware.org/ml/cluster-cvs/2008-q4/msg00260.html
